Q: I am unfamiliar with the Injection Molding process, can you tell me if it is the best method for producing my part?
A: We get asked this often. The Injection Molding process is not as easy as most people think. Tools can cost thousand's of dollars and may not be the direction you need to head. Depending on the design and quantity of your parts you may be better served by machining, thermoforming or extruding your product. Q: What kind of mold storage or preventative maintenance do you perform.
A: After each time we run your mold, we inspect it for any abnormal wear. We then put it through a documented cleaning procedure, which includes lubrication, cleaning of the water lines and treating with an anti-rust product. Your mold is then stored with it's own identity and location.
